Art licensing is essentially where you ‘rent’ artwork from an artist or designer. In my case, Art licensing is the process of “renting” artwork from an artist or designer.
As the licensee, you pay a fee to the licensor (the artist) for the right to use the artwork under clearly defined terms such as duration, territory, and permitted applications so you can confidently incorporate the design into your products or projects. You may license my design(s) non-exclusively or exclusively (more on these options below).

A non-exclusive license is where you choose any existing design of mine to be manufactured by the printer of your choice, and sold as finished goods in one category.
The design may also be licensed non-exclusively to other companies at the same time and will remain for sale on sites such as Spoonflower, where other people may purchase the design printed on fabric, wallpaper, and other products.
Note: You do not need a license to sell finished goods you have made with fabric purchased from Spoonflower or any of my other retailers.

Usage terms for an exclusive license are negotiated and agreed upon by all parties before any design work commences.
As the designer, I retain the right to use the design during the licensing period for any other purpose not specified in the licensing agreement; for example, if you have exclusively licensed a design for children’s wear, then I may also license the design within a different category such as Wallpaper or Home Decor.
At the end of the term, you will have the first opportunity to renew the design. If you decide not to re-license, then the rights to the design revert back to me.
-
As the designer, I retain all copyright and ownership of the artwork and all derivative works at all times.
At this point in time I do not offer buy-outs.
